Evga sells more binned cards (classified and kingpin) than anyone else which since everyone gets the same quality gpu s means that their non-binned gpus have to statistically worse on average to counteract the removal of higher quality cards from the process stream.

As the it being a reference pcb... Look at any review. Jayztwocents is pretty nice.

Note that only the Kingpin has advertised & priced asic tiers. The classified is only guaranteed to hit the same speeds as the G1. So you may end up getting one that doesn't go any further than that. Also I've been collecting overclock ASIC numbers for the past few weeks and they're all over the place. The kingpin is the only one where you can buy yourself into a card that will overclock well.

Also almost everyone seems to get 1420 minimum with most being 1450Mhz. So if you don't reach that clock I would return it. 1500+ and you're good.
